 Sergey  Krikalyov


Born:   August 27, 1958

Soviet and Russian air sportsman and astronaut, Hero of the Soviet Union and the Hero of Russia.

      

Sergey Krikalyov is a famous astronaut who made 6 flights for the total time of 803 days 09 hours 41 minutes 12 seconds and 8 extravehicular activities for the total time of 41 hour and 26 minutes. Till June, 2015 he was the world champion in total time of habitability of space.
Sergey Krikalyov was born in Leningrad on August 27, 1958.
He graduated from the Leningrad Mechanical Institute majoring in Aircraft Design and Production.
His first space flight lasted from November 26, 1988 to April 27, 1989 according to the program of the 4th major expedition and the Soviet-French program Aragats. Sergey Krikalyov was the flight engineer of the spacecraft Soyuz TM-7 and the MIR Orbital Facility.
The fifth space flight of the highly experienced astronaut lasted for as long as 140 days 23 hours 40 minutes 19 seconds. As a member of the first main expedition of the International Space Station, Sergey Krikalyov was the flight engineer of the Soyuz TM-31 spacecraft and ISS.
Sergey Krikalyov is married to Elena Terekhina, who works as an engineer of the space rocket complex Energy. The couple have a daughter born in 1990.
In his spare time the astronaut enjoys swimming, aerobatics, windsurfing, tennis, and ski mountaineering.
